The 4-Dimension Scorecard
Generated $33k+ in a crowded niche. Validation exists, but it hasn't hit the 'escape velocity' of $100k+.
A 4.17 rating with 116 reviews indicates high demand but significant user frustration with the workflow. The friction is your entry point.
Offering 750k words/month for a $29 lifetime deal is a financial suicide mission once API costs hit. The model is unsustainable for the original dev.
Competing against Jasper and Copy.ai. You cannot win on 'general AI writing.' You must win on a specific workflow (e.g., Audio-to-Book).
